Configuration of the scheduler's startup properties.
Start on system logon
When this option is selected, Advanced Task Scheduler starts automatically when you
logon to Windows. If Advanced Task Scheduler is not running - scheduled tasks from
the current user tab will not be run either (scheduled tasks from the all users tab will run
as long as the Advanced Task Scheduler Service is running).
Add icon to Alt-Tab dialog when minimized
Normally, windows that are minimized to system tray do not appear in the dialog
window, which appears when you press Alt-Tab, and they cannot be opened without the
mouse. If this option is selected, the Advanced Task Scheduler icon will be added to the
Alt-Tab dialog even when the program is minimized to system tray.
Keep tray icon visible in Windows XP
When this option is selected, the Advanced Task Scheduler icon will not be hidden in
the Windows XP system tray.
Show time in Status Bar
This option allows displaying current time in the status bar of Advanced Task
Scheduler's main window.
Show "Tip of the Day" window at startup
If this option is selected, every time Advanced Task Scheduler starts it will display the
"Tip of The Day" window.
Ask before exit
With this option selected, Advanced Task Scheduler asks for confirmation before the
closing.
Configuration of the scheduler's startup properties.
Use this hotkey for easy access to the program
Advanced Task Scheduler's main window can be restored by pressing the selected
hotkey. Select this option and in the hotkey entry field press the hotkey, which you will
use for restoring Advanced Task Scheduler. Advanced Task Scheduler's main window
will appear when you press the hotkey even when you are working in another
application.
